EAST CHRISTCHURCH CLUB.

At; the E'sit Chrislchurch Amateur Swimming Club's annual' smoking Concert and-pre-sentation of prizes, Mr H. Berry (president) occupied the. chair, _ and there was a largo attendance of club members, ; tojjeth<ir with representatives of the N.Z.A.S.A. and tho Canterbury Centre. , The following toasts were honoured- ' Ihe King"; "Th« New Zealand Amateur Swimming -Association," proposed by Mr "W. Tnhnson and responded to by Mr P. Bundle ; 'Canterbury Centre," proposed by Mr O Bryant and responded to by Mr G. Sandereon; "Inteir-club-Handicapper, proposed by Mr H. Williainn and responded to by Mr G. ■eh: "Royal Life-Saving Society," proposed v Mr E. Eldridgfl and to by Mr '. B'Hson: , "Kindred Club 3," proposed by Mr F. Stnkcs «nd.'respr>rdod to by Mr "R Vincent (Ohris+ehwcM; Mr F C. Fantham «fc Coaat>, Mr H. Yardly (Richmond) and Mr C. Taylor ("Brighton Surf Club); ' a, ar \ "The Press." Turin? tho evening the prices won by the members .during the season weio presented. A eplendid musical orosrramjne was provide, and Messrs S. Robinson, S Perry, J. Mpnelaus, and Healy contributed items, and Mr L. Cookson gave a"splendid exhibition of card tricJts. Mr J. Dufcn acted a& accompanist.
